Ketoconazole Explained: Your Complete Resource

Ketoconazole stands as an antifungal medication utilized to various fungal conditions.

It functions through inhibiting the production of ergosterol, a essential component of fungal cell membranes. This disruption ultimately leads to fungal cell death. Ketoconazole can be taken orally or topically, depending on the degree of the infection.

Common uses for ketoconazole encompass treating athlete's foot, cutaneous candidiasis, ringworm, and yeast infections. In some cases, it may also be prescribed to treat fungal infections throughout the body when other antifungal medications are ineffective.

It's important to discuss a healthcare professional before using ketoconazole since it can interact with various medications and may not be suitable for individuals of all ages.

Potential complications of ketoconazole can include n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, headache, and liver problems. In rare cases, more significant side effects may occur.
